IN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Nullstelle(n) einer Funktion im Intervall



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

21.05.2008, 14:13
Beitrag #1

AlexG.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: May 2008

8.5
2008
de

10367
Deutschland
Nullstelle(n) einer Funktion im Intervall
Hallo, ich habe mich gerade hier angemeldet.

Ich bin aktuell Student im Mastersemester und muss mich seit 2 Tage mit LabVIEW 8.5 beschäftigen... hatte dort leider noch keine Kenntnisse und könnte jetzt etwas Hilfe gebrauchen.

Zum Problem:

Ich habe aus aufgenommenen Messwerten einen fit erstellt und erhalte daraus ein Polynom. Von diesem Polynom möchte ich jetzt die Nullstellen bestimmen bzw. genau eine Nullstelle in einem bestimmten Intervall.
Das gelingt mir bis jetzt jedoch nicht. Ich erhalte immer folgenden Fehler:

Fehler: -23001
Nullstelle: NAN

Die möglichen Fehlerursachen die in der Fehlerbeschreibung stehen hab ich meiner Meinung nach alle ausgeschlossen. Was mach ich falsch?

Hier noch ein Bild vom Teil des Blockdiagrammes.

[Bild: zwischenablage01gs8.jpg]

Falls ich die ganze Datei anhängen soll, kann ich das auch gern noch machen.

Danke für Hilfe.

Gruß

Alex
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
21.05.2008, 14:34
Beitrag #2

oenk Offline
LVF-Stammgast
***


Beiträge: 361
Registriert seit: May 2005

>= 7.1
2004
EN

3018
Schweiz
Nullstelle(n) einer Funktion im Intervall
Hast du das, was in der Hilfe steht beachtet?

[...
Given the function

f(x)

with

f(a)*f(b) < 0.
...]

In theory, there is no difference between theory and practice; In practice, there is.

Chuck Reid
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.05.2008, 14:46 (Dieser Beitrag wurde zuletzt bearbeitet: 21.05.2008 19:21 von jg.)
Beitrag #3

AlexG.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: May 2008

8.5
2008
de

10367
Deutschland
Nullstelle(n) einer Funktion im Intervall
<!--quoteo(post=51029:date=21.05.2008 , 15:34:14:name=<<oenk>>)--><div class='quotetop'>ZITAT(<<oenk>> @ 21.05.2008 , 15:34:14) [url=index.php?act=findpost&pid=51029][/url]</div><div class='quotemain'><!--quotec-->Hast du das, was in der Hilfe steht beachtet?

[...
Given the function

f(x)

with

f(a)*f(b) < 0.
...][/quote]

Ich denke schon... Die Funktion am Starfwert a sollte positiv sein und am Endwert b negativ... damit sollte die Bedingung erfüllt sein. Ich hänge mal die ganze Datei an.

Die Textdateien in der Zip Datei sind die "Messdaten"

Lv85_img


Angehängte Datei(en)
Sonstige .vi  Labview_Schneidenverfahren4.vi (Größe: 261,31 KB / Downloads: 197)

Sonstige .zip  messwerte.zip (Größe: 295 Bytes / Downloads: 157)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.05.2008, 15:06
Beitrag #4

Lucki Offline
Tech.Exp.2.Klasse
LVF-Team

Beiträge: 7.699
Registriert seit: Mar 2006

LV 2016-18 prof.
1995
DE

01108
Deutschland
Nullstelle(n) einer Funktion im Intervall
Bei mir fehlt das Sub-VI "Regression Equation String". Könntest D das noch posten?
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.05.2008, 15:16 (Dieser Beitrag wurde zuletzt bearbeitet: 21.05.2008 19:21 von jg.)
Beitrag #5

AlexG.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: May 2008

8.5
2008
de

10367
Deutschland
Nullstelle(n) einer Funktion im Intervall
Klar...Lv85_img


Angehängte Datei(en)
Sonstige .vi  Regression_Equation_String.vi (Größe: 24,24 KB / Downloads: 220)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
21.05.2008, 15:44
Beitrag #6

oenk Offline
LVF-Stammgast
***


Beiträge: 361
Registriert seit: May 2005

>= 7.1
2004
EN

3018
Schweiz
Nullstelle(n) einer Funktion im Intervall
So, habe das Probelm gefunden:

zunächst: Error −23001: Syntax error of parser.
Gefunden hier: http://zone.ni.com/reference/en-XX/help/37...or_code_ranges/

Das Regression_Equation_String.vi liefert einen falschen string...

Das VI liefert: ... - 473.08944E-3x + 4.53449E-3x^2 - 16.04472E-6x^3 + 18.2....
sollte jedoch ... - 473.08944E-3*x + 4.53449E-3*x^2 - 16.04472E-6*x^3 + 18.2 liefern

-> das VI ...Equation_String.vi anpassen und ueberall ein "*" (mal) einfuegen, wo eines hingehoert.....

so long,
Christian

In theory, there is no difference between theory and practice; In practice, there is.

Chuck Reid
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
21.05.2008, 19:31
Beitrag #7

AlexG.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: May 2008

8.5
2008
de

10367
Deutschland
Nullstelle(n) einer Funktion im Intervall
Vielen Dank, ich werd das gleich morgen früh testen.

Gruß

Alex
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
22.05.2008, 09:24
Beitrag #8

AlexG. Offline
LVF-Neueinsteiger


Beiträge: 7
Registriert seit: May 2008

8.5
2008
de

10367
Deutschland
Nullstelle(n) einer Funktion im Intervall
Also es hat geklappt... vielen Dank nochmal.

Problem war nicht nur das fehlende "*" sondern auch das "y=" was das Regression_Equation_String.vi lieferte.

Gruß

Alex
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Antwort schreiben 


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
Music FGEN Erzeugung eines Signalverlaufs anhand einer Mathematischen Funktion DavidStefan 11 5.951 29.05.2021 07:03
Letzter Beitrag: GerdW
  Zeiterfassung + Aufzeichnung ms intervall Lucky 3 3.689 14.05.2012 21:08
Letzter Beitrag: Lucky
  Case-Struktur mit Intervall-Cases Knarrre 3 4.626 05.03.2012 15:11
Letzter Beitrag: jg
  alle möglichen Fehlercodes einer Funktion? phylin 8 5.156 19.02.2012 23:47
Letzter Beitrag: phylin
  Zu SCHNELLES Auslesen einer Queue-Funktion ??? Sternhagel 20 15.457 08.03.2011 16:39
Letzter Beitrag: Sternhagel
  Ausgabe eines Sollwertes in Form einer e-Funktion migo 3 3.583 18.03.2008 18:52
Letzter Beitrag: migo

Gehe zu: